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5980 450435975 97563590995
2863 6104129042
2863 6104129042
668032074 561118554 9896
All about undefined
Interested in learning more?
2863 6104129042
668032074 561118554 9896
See more
70251528 26271501
5575 23 15
See more
72083 3270561 16
2175 2706 03496695 1569023758
See more